Washington DC -December 2- Reports from the twelve Federal Reserve Districts indicate that economic conditions have generally improved modestly since the last report. In it’s Beige Book report, the Federal Reserve noted that Eight Districts indicated some pickup in activity or improvement in conditions, while the remaining four–Philadelphia, Cleveland, Richmond, and Atlanta–reported that conditions were little changed and/or mixed.
